Published by Olly Blackburn

For the first time in history a Muslim will lead one of the biggest, most vibrant, most important cities in the Western World. A moderate, gay and lesbian, human rights supporting progressive politician is now Mayor of London. And the sleazy race-baiters who tried to beat him in the ugliest way possible got thumped. Anti-Semitism, racism and Islamophobia are the same beast. Hatred of the alien. It’s all fear and bigotry. Makes me happy to be a Londoner today.